by Eleanore Kerns With June Kerns Golin (Author)

Bright Darkness takes the reader through a courageous journey as written and narrated in the late 1950s by Eleanore Kerns. After assuming for decades her mother's manuscript had disappeared, June Kerns Golin discovered it and began the process of bringing her mother's words to life in the form of a book that could serve as an inspiration to others. First experiencing symptoms of eyesight loss and paralysis without any guidance on what could be wrong, Eleanore shares her many fears, frustrations, and challenges in a time when the medical community knew only a fraction of what we know today about multiple sclerosis (MS). She also captures her notable strength and determination that turned her into a source of inspiration not only for those in the MS community but for so many people facing their own seemingly insurmountable challenges.
